Common furnace problems that prompt replacement
Homeowners often delay replacement until repairs become frequent or performance drops below acceptable levels. Common issues that lead to replacement include:
- System age: Furnaces older than 15 to 20 years are approaching the end of their typical service life and often lack modern efficiency features.
- Rising repair frequency and cost: When one repair is quickly followed by another, replacement is usually more economical over time.
- Inconsistent heating: Hot and cold spots, or a furnace that cycles on and off excessively, can indicate failing components or a system that is incorrectly sized.
- Poor energy efficiency: Older furnaces with low AFUE ratings consume more fuel and provide less comfort per dollar spent.
- Safety concerns: Cracked heat exchangers or persistent carbon monoxide indicators require immediate attention and often necessitate replacement.
- Parts availability: Older models may have discontinued components that become costly or impossible to source.
Understanding these pain points helps Townsend homeowners decide whether a repair is a one-time fix or a sign that replacement is the smarter choice.
How we evaluate your existing equipment
A thorough evaluation is the foundation of any responsible furnace replacement recommendation. Everest Air Heating and Cooling follows a clear, methodical assessment to ensure the right decision for each home:
- Visual inspection: Check for signs of corrosion, rust, soot, or other damage to the furnace cabinet, burners, and venting.
- Age and service history: Determine how old the unit is and review past repairs to judge future reliability.
- Safety checks: Inspect the heat exchanger for cracks, test combustion and ventilation, and verify carbon monoxide safety measures.
- Performance review: Measure operating temperatures, cycling patterns, and airflow to identify inefficiencies or failing components.
- Ductwork inspection: Evaluate ducts for leaks, blockages, improper sizing, or insulation gaps that can undermine a new furnace’s effectiveness.
- Heat loss calculation: Perform a Manual J style heat load calculation (or equivalent) to determine the correct furnace size based on home construction, insulation, windows, orientation, and local climate conditions.
- Fuel availability and costs: Assess whether natural gas, propane, oil, or electric is the best long-term fuel choice for the property in Townsend.
These steps produce a clear recommendation: repair if the system is economical to restore, or replacement when the benefits outweigh ongoing repair costs.
Replacement versus repair: pros and cons
Choosing to repair or replace depends on condition, cost, and long-term goals. Here are the common considerations:
Pros of repair
- Lower immediate outlay compared to a full replacement.
- Fast turnaround for isolated failures, restoring heat quickly.
- Appropriate when the furnace is relatively new and problems are minor.
Cons of repair
- Recurring repairs can exceed the cost of a new system over time.
- May delay access to modern features like variable-speed blowers and higher AFUE ratings.
- Underlying issues such as duct leakage or a failing heat exchanger may remain.
Pros of replacement
- Improved energy efficiency and lower utility bills with modern AFUE-rated equipment.
- Enhanced comfort through better temperature control, quieter operation, and improved airflow.
- New furnace warranty and better parts availability.
- Opportunity to address ductwork, controls, and filtration for a comprehensive upgrade.
Cons of replacement
- Higher upfront expense and planning required.
- Installation logistics such as duct modifications or relocation of equipment may be needed.

Right-sizing and choosing the right system
Proper sizing is critical. An oversized furnace will short-cycle, causing noise, higher wear, and uneven comfort. An undersized unit will struggle during the coldest days. Right-sizing involves:
- Performing a detailed heat load calculation specific to the home, not relying on rule-of-thumb sizing.
- Considering insulation levels, window types, home orientation, and occupancy patterns common to Townsend residences.
- Matching furnace output to measured heat loss while allowing for appropriate clearances and duct capacities.
Equipment selection considerations for Townsend homes:
- Fuel type: Natural gas where available, propane in more rural areas, or high-efficiency electric/heat pump hybrids for homes aiming to reduce fossil fuel dependence.
- Efficiency rating: AFUE ratings indicate annual fuel utilization efficiency. Modern high-efficiency condensing gas furnaces commonly exceed 90 percent AFUE.
- Staging and modulation: Single-stage, two-stage, and modulating furnaces differ in their ability to adjust heat output. Two-stage or modulating systems provide better comfort and efficiency in variable mountain climates.
- Blower motor type: Variable-speed blowers improve airflow balance, humidity control, and quiet operation.
- Integration with home controls: Compatibility with smart thermostats, zoning systems, and air quality equipment enhances overall performance.
- Ductwork compatibility: Duct repairs, sealing, or resizing often produce more benefit from a new furnace than merely replacing the cabinet.

Energy-efficient options and expected savings
Upgrading to an energy-efficient furnace yields measurable improvements:
- Lower monthly fuel bills: Higher AFUE ratings convert more fuel into warm air, which is especially valuable in Townsend’s extended heating season.
- Reduced carbon footprint: More efficient combustion uses less fuel for the same comfort.
- Enhanced comfort: Improved airflow and staging reduce temperature swings and maintain steady indoor climates.
- Quiet operation: Modern furnaces operate more quietly, a noticeable difference in open-plan or quieter rural homes.
Typical performance improvements after replacement vary based on the starting point. A replacement from an older 70 percent AFUE furnace to a modern 95 percent AFUE unit can reduce fuel consumption by 20 to 40 percent depending on the home and usage patterns. Removal and disposal of old equipment
Responsible removal and disposal are part of every professional replacement project:
- Safe disconnect and removal: Technicians disconnect gas lines, electrical supplies, and venting in compliance with local codes.
- Proper handling of hazardous materials: If applicable, any oil tanks, fuel lines, or suspect insulation materials are handled with EPA-compliant procedures and documented disposal.
- Recycling metals and components: Furnaces contain recyclable steel, copper, and other materials. Salvageable parts are separated for recycling when possible.
- Permits and code compliance: Where required, permits are pulled and installation is inspected to ensure safety and compliance with Townsend and state code requirements.
- Clean site restoration: Technicians remove debris, replace flooring panels or access panels as needed, and leave the work area clean.
These steps ensure disposal is safe, legal, and environmentally responsible.
Typical installation timeline and what to expect
A clear timeline helps homeowners plan. The exact duration depends on system complexity, ductwork condition, and site constraints, but common scenarios include:
- Pre-install inspection and measurement: 1 service visit for evaluation and measurements.
- Scheduling: Coordinate delivery and install timing to minimize downtime.
- Day-of installation: Many straight swap installations are completed in one full day, typically 4 to 8 hours for a single-family home when ductwork is in good condition.
- Complex installations: If ductwork modifications, combustion air changes, flue adjustments, or zoning systems are required, the project can extend to 1 to 2 days.
- Testing and calibration: After installation, technicians perform operational checks, combustion analysis when appropriate, airflow verification, thermostat configuration, and a final walkthrough.
- Paperwork and warranty registration: Install details and equipment warranties are documented.
Homeowners should plan for technicians to need access to the furnace area and, in some cases, attic or crawlspace access for ductwork attention.
Upgrades often paired with furnace replacement
A furnace replacement is a convenient time to address related improvements that increase long-term satisfaction:
- Thermostat upgrade: Smart or programmable thermostats increase efficiency and accurate control.
- Zoning systems: Separate heating zones provide room-by-room control and can improve comfort in multi-level or larger homes.
- Duct sealing and insulation: Fixing leaks and insulating ducts improves distribution efficiency and reduces energy loss in unconditioned spaces.
- Air filtration and purification: High-efficiency filters, UV lights, and whole-home air cleaners improve indoor air quality, which can be especially important for valley and mountain homes with particulates.
- Humidity control: Adding a humidifier helps avoid overly dry indoor air during long heating seasons and preserves wood floors and furnishings.
These enhancements maximize the value of the new furnace and address the common hidden causes of dissatisfaction after a simple replacement.

Frequently Asked Questions
Q: How do I know if I should repair my furnace or replace it?
A: Consider the system age, frequency and cost of recent repairs, current efficiency, and any safety concerns. If your furnace is over 15 years old, requires repeated repairs, or has a failing heat exchanger, replacement is often the better long-term option. A professional evaluation that includes a heat load calculation and safety inspection clarifies the best path.
Q: What is the ideal furnace efficiency for Townsend homes?
A: Many Townsend homeowners benefit from high-efficiency furnaces with AFUE ratings above 90 percent, especially given the extended heating season. The right efficiency choice depends on fuel costs, home insulation, and budget. Higher AFUE models typically yield lower operating costs over time.
Q: How long does a furnace replacement take?
A: A straightforward like-for-like replacement is often completed in a single day, usually 4 to 8 hours. More complex installations that involve ductwork changes, zoning, or relocating equipment can take one to two days. Pre-install assessments help set accurate timelines.
Q: Will I need new ductwork when I replace my furnace?
A: Not always, but many older ducts have leaks, poor insulation, or incorrect sizing that reduce a new furnace's effectiveness. Evaluating and repairing or sealing ducts during replacement often yields better comfort and efficiency gains than replacing the furnace alone.
Q: Are there rebates or tax credits available for furnace replacement in Townsend?
A: Rebates and incentives vary. Manufacturer promotions, local utility incentives, and periodic federal tax credits may apply to high-efficiency equipment. Eligibility and amounts change over time, so homeowners should review available programs during the planning stage.
Q: What should I expect on the day of installation?
A: Technicians will remove the old unit, perform necessary duct and venting adjustments, install the new furnace, connect controls, test for safe operation, and perform a final system calibration. The work area is cleaned and a final walkthrough explains system operation and maintenance needs.
Q: Can I switch fuel types when replacing my furnace?
A: In many cases, yes, but switching fuel types often requires additional equipment changes, venting considerations, and cost evaluation. For example, replacing an oil furnace with a gas unit or installing a heat pump hybrid involves planning for fuel lines, electrical capacity, and system integration.
Q: How much will I save on my energy bills with a new furnace?
A: Savings depend on the efficiency difference between the old and new unit, fuel costs, and home usage patterns. Upgrading from an older 60 to 70 percent AFUE unit to a modern 90 plus percent AFUE furnace can reduce fuel use substantially, often by 20 to 40 percent under typical conditions. Exact savings are home-specific.
Q: Is a variable-speed blower worth the extra cost?
A: Variable-speed blowers provide improved comfort, quieter operation, and better humidity and indoor air quality control by modulating airflow. In many Townsend homes, the comfort benefits and efficiency gains justify the investment, particularly in larger or multi-level homes.
